FLEX BONDED INTEGRATED CIRCUITS

Abstract
Embodiments relate to an integrated circuit package having an integrated circuit die connected to a package substrate through conductors of a flex cable. The flex cable includes an insulating housing made of an insulating material and a plurality of conductors disposed inside the insulating housing. Each conductor of the plurality of conductors is connected to a first contact of a plurality of contacts of the integrated circuit die and a second contact of a plurality of contacts of the package substrate.
